Open Draw V1 🎨 - GitNaseem745

A modern, feature-rich drawing application built with Next.js and TypeScript. Create, edit, and export your drawings with professional-grade tools and an intuitive interface.

License: MIT Next.js TypeScript Tailwind CSS React

✨ Features

🎯 Drawing Tools

  • Selection Tool (V): Select, move, resize, and manipulate shapes with precision
  • Pencil Tool (P): Smooth freehand drawing with Perfect-Freehand technology
  • Shape Tools: Line (L), Rectangle (R), Triangle (U), Circle (C), Diamond (D), Arrow (A)
  • Text Tool (T): Inline text editing with responsive positioning and real-time updates
  • Eraser Tool (E): Precision erasing with visual feedback and cursor indicator
  • Pan Tool (H): Navigate large canvases with ease, including middle-click and space+drag support
  • Lock Tool (K): Lock canvas to prevent accidental modifications

🎨 Customization & Styling

  • Color Controls: Comprehensive stroke and fill color selection with preset palettes
  • Stroke Width: Adjustable line thickness (1-20px) for all tools with real-time preview
  • Shape Properties: Dynamic sidebar for selected shape customization
  • Multi-Selection: Select and manipulate multiple shapes simultaneously (Ctrl+Click)
  • Shape Grouping: Group/ungroup shapes for complex compositions (Ctrl+G/Ctrl+Shift+G)
  • Layer Management: Z-index controls - bring forward/backward, send to front/back

🔄 Advanced Features

  • Undo/Redo System: 30-step history with keyboard shortcuts (Ctrl+Z/Ctrl+Y)
  • Zoom & Pan: Smooth canvas navigation with mouse wheel, keyboard shortcuts, and touch gestures
  • Grid & Rulers: Optional alignment guides with toggle shortcuts (G, Ctrl+;)
  • Mobile Optimization: Touch-friendly interface with haptic feedback and gesture support
  • Responsive Design: Adaptive UI that works seamlessly on desktop, tablet, and mobile
  • Theme Support: Dark/light mode with system preference detection and manual toggle

📱 Mobile Features

  • Touch-Optimized Interface: Dedicated mobile tool panel with larger touch targets
  • Gesture Support: Pinch-to-zoom, two-finger pan, and touch-specific interactions
  • Haptic Feedback: Tactile responses for tool selection and interactions
  • Mobile Tool Categories: Organized tools in tabs (Draw, Shapes, View) for better UX
  • Touch Action Prevention: Prevents browser interference with drawing gestures

💾 Export & Import

  • Multiple Formats: PNG, JPEG, SVG, PDF, JSON, and native .opendraw format
  • Export Options:
    • Selected shapes only or entire canvas
    • Background color control and transparency
    • Quality settings for JPEG exports
    • Custom resolution and dimensions
  • Native Format: Full-fidelity .opendraw files for continued editing with complete shape data
  • Import Support: Load .opendraw and .json files to continue working on saved drawings
  • Client-Side Processing: Complete privacy with no server uploads - all processing in browser

🚀 Quick Start

Prerequisites

  • Node.js 18+
  • npm, yarn, pnpm, or bun package manager

Installation

  1. Clone the repository

    git clone https://github.com/Gitnaseem745/opendraw.git
    cd open-draw
  2. Install dependencies

    npm install
    # or
    yarn install
    # or
    pnpm install
  3. Start the development server

    npm run dev
    # or
    yarn dev
    # or
    pnpm dev
  4. Open your browser Navigate to http://localhost:3000 to start drawing!

🎮 Usage Guide

Basic Drawing Workflow

  1. Select a tool from the toolbar using mouse click or keyboard shortcuts
  2. Draw on canvas by clicking and dragging to create shapes or freehand drawings
  3. Customize appearance using color pickers and stroke width controls
  4. Select and modify existing shapes with the selection tool (V)
  5. Export your work using Ctrl+S or the export panel

Advanced Operations

  • Multi-select: Hold Ctrl while clicking shapes to select multiple objects
  • Group shapes: Select multiple shapes and press Ctrl+G to group them
  • Duplicate shapes: Press Ctrl+D to duplicate selected shapes with offset
  • Layer control: Use Ctrl+] and Ctrl+[ to bring forward/send backward
  • Zoom controls: Ctrl+Mouse wheel, +/- keys, or zoom buttons for navigation
  • Pan canvas: Space+drag, middle mouse button, or dedicated pan tool (H)
  • Text editing: Double-click text shapes or press T and click to add text
  • Precision erasing: Use eraser tool (E) with visual indicator for targeted removal

Comprehensive Keyboard Shortcuts

Tools

Shortcut Tool Description
V Selection Select, move, and resize shapes
P Pencil Freehand drawing
L Line Draw straight lines
R Rectangle Draw rectangles
U Triangle Draw triangles
C Circle Draw circles/ellipses
D Diamond Draw diamond shapes
A Arrow Draw arrows
T Text Add text annotations
H Pan Pan around the canvas
E Eraser Erase parts of drawings
K Lock Lock/unlock canvas

View Controls

Shortcut Action Description
Ctrl+0 or 0 Reset View Reset zoom and pan to fit canvas
G Toggle Grid Show/hide alignment grid
Ctrl+; Toggle Rulers Show/hide measurement rulers
+ or = Zoom In Increase canvas zoom level
- Zoom Out Decrease canvas zoom level
Space+Drag Pan Pan canvas while holding space

Edit Operations

Shortcut Action Description
Ctrl+Z Undo Undo last action
Ctrl+Y or Ctrl+Shift+Z Redo Redo undone action
Ctrl+A Select All Select all shapes on canvas
Delete or Backspace Delete Remove selected shapes
Alt+Click Duplicate Duplicate selected shapes
Escape Deselect Clear current selection

Grouping & Layers

Shortcut Action Description
Ctrl+G Group Group selected shapes
Ctrl+Shift+G Ungroup Ungroup selected shapes
Ctrl+] Bring Forward Move shapes forward in layer
Ctrl+[ Send Backward Move shapes backward in layer
Ctrl+Shift+] Bring to Front Move shapes to top layer
Ctrl+Shift+[ Send to Back Move shapes to bottom layer

File Operations

Shortcut Action Description
Ctrl+S Export Open export dialog
Ctrl+O Import Open import dialog
N New Canvas Clear canvas (with confirmation)

🏗️ Architecture & Technology Stack

Core Technologies

  • Framework: Next.js 15.4.5 with App Router and React 19.1.0
  • Language: TypeScript 5 with comprehensive type definitions
  • Styling: Tailwind CSS 4 with dark/light theme support
  • State Management: Zustand for efficient store management
  • Drawing Libraries:
    • RoughJS 4.6.6 for hand-drawn aesthetic shapes
    • Perfect-Freehand 1.2.2 for smooth pencil strokes
  • UI Components: Custom components with Radix UI primitives
  • Icons: Lucide React with consistent iconography
  • Animations: Framer Motion 12.23.12 for smooth transitions
  • Theme System: next-themes for seamless theme switching

Key Architectural Features

Component Architecture

  • Modular Design: Components organized by feature and responsibility
  • Separation of Concerns: Clear distinction between UI, logic, and state
  • Custom Hooks: Canvas events, keyboard shortcuts, and mobile interactions
  • Performance Optimization: Efficient rendering and minimal re-renders

State Management

  • Zustand Stores: Lightweight, TypeScript-first state management
  • Store Separation: Canvas, drawing, and UI state isolated for optimal performance
  • History System: Comprehensive undo/redo with 30-step limit
  • Real-time Updates: Immediate UI feedback for all user interactions

Mobile Optimization

  • Touch Events: Comprehensive touch gesture support
  • Responsive Design: Adaptive UI for all screen sizes
  • Performance: Optimized rendering for mobile devices
  • Accessibility: Touch-friendly targets and haptic feedback

Export System

  • Multiple Formats: PNG, JPEG, SVG, PDF, JSON, and native .opendraw
  • Client-Side Processing: No server dependencies for privacy
  • Quality Control: Customizable export settings and resolution
  • Data Preservation: Full-fidelity native format for editing workflows
